Hushpuppi: 6-month after, Police deliberating on Kyari’s probe report

Published

on

The Police Service Commission (PSC) is currently deliberating on a probe panel report on DSP Abba Kyari, submitted by the Inspector General of Police (IGP), Usman Baba.

This is about six months after the Special Investigation Panel (SIP) was set up by the IGP.

The SIP comprised of four (4) Senior Police Officers and headed by DIG Joseph Egbunike, the Deputy Inspector General of Police in-charge of the Force Criminal Investigations Department (FCID).

“The SIP, inter alia” undertook “a detailed review of all the allegations against DCP Abba Kyari by the US Government as contained in relevant documents that have been availed the NPF by the Federal Bureau of Investigation (FBI)”.

NewsWireNGR had earlier reported that ‘Super cop’ Abba Kyari was indicted by the US Federal Bureau of Investigations (FBI) to have been allegedly involved in a fraud of $1.1 million committed Hushpuppi.

A commissioner on the PSC, Austin Braimoh, confirmed on Sunday that the commission would deliberate on the issue this week.

He said the PSC Standing Committee on Discipline was still going through the report, adding that the report would be presented to the PSC plenary later on.

“The standing committee is still going through the report after which they would present it to the plenary for action”.
